Six Surgeons General Warn of RFK Jr.'s Threat to Public Health

TL;DR Summary
Six former U.S. surgeons general warn that HHS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r.'s policies threaten the nation's health, criticizing his stance on vaccines and public health reforms, amid growing dissent from health officials and experts.
